In Counter-Strike: Global Offensive (CS:GO), understanding how to manage your in-game funds is crucial for achieving success. A solid grasp of the economy can turn the tide of a match, enabling your team to purchase necessary weapons and equipment to secure victory. To master the economy, start by keeping track of how much money you and your teammates have, as well as the potential earnings from winning rounds, planting bombs, or scoring kills. A great tip is to communicate with your team about when to save money or when to go for a full buy, ensuring everyone is on the same page.

In competitive CS:GO, effective money management is crucial for success. Players must allocate their resources wisely to ensure they can purchase the best weapons and utility in each round. Without proper management, a team can find itself in a dire financial situation, unable to afford necessary equipment, which can lead to a quick downfall. Understanding when to save or force-buy in a match is key to maintaining a competitive edge against opponents, as well as maintaining morale amongst teammates.
Moreover, money management extends beyond just individual players; it plays a significant role in team dynamics. Communication is essential when discussing strategies for spending credits. A well-coordinated team will benefit from collective decision-making regarding buys, leading to optimal setups and stronger overall performance. Moreover, the ability to predict and counter the enemy's economy can provide your team with a significant edge. By observing the opposing team's buying patterns, you can adjust your tactics accordingly. For example, if your opponents are on a low buy, you can exploit their lack of firepower by playing aggressively, ultimately leading to easy kills and a higher chance of winning the round.
